Common questions

In Australia, Volunteer Ambulance Drivers are generally not paid for their work. You may be given some funds to cover your expenses but you will donate your time for free. Volunteer Ambulance Drivers often have another job as well as their volunteer ambulance driving role.

This industry has seen an increase in employment numbers over the last five years. While there are currently 19,700 people working as an ambulance officer in Australia, many people take on an unpaid Volunteer Ambulance Driver role. Volunteer Ambulance Drivers may work across all regions of Australia, but are often located in rural or remote areas.

If you’re interested in a role as a Volunteer Ambulance Driver, consider enrolling in a Certificate III in Non-Emergency Patient Transport. You’ll learn first aid, CPR and clinical care. A Certificate IV in Health Care may also be appropriate.

One of the premier options is the Certificate III in Non-Emergency Patient Transport HLT31120, a course that imparts essential knowledge in patient transport and care. This qualification is integral for those aiming to excel in the role of a Volunteer Ambulance Driver, ensuring participants understand both safety protocols and patient needs. Likewise, the Certificate II in Medical Service First Response HLT21020 offers foundational skills in first response scenarios, equipping individuals with the confidence to act calmly and effectively in various situations.

Furthermore, the Provide Basic Emergency Life Support HLTAID010 course is an invaluable asset, teaching lifesaving techniques that are crucial for any Volunteer Ambulance Driver.
